All‐Dielectric Metasurface‐Based Gap Waveguides
Dielectric metasurface‐based waveguides (metawavegides) offer several advantages over conventional waveguides, making them ideal for integrated photonics. A design of a metawaveguide composed of a pair of dielectric metasurfaces is proposed, where each metasurface behaves as a wall of either a perfect electric conductor or a perfect magnetic conductor,

SARS‐CoV‐2 particles in complex cell culture medium are detected using high‐frequency electrical measurements. This is made possible through the use of large arrays of independently addressable nanoelectrodes implemented using complementary metal oxide semiconductor (CMOS), semiconductor technology.
